Product Description
Soyasaponin V, also known as Soyasaponin Ba, is a naturally occurring triterpenoid saponin found in soybeans. It is known for its potential health benefits, including anti-inflammatory and anti-cancer properties.

Involved Human Diseases

Inflammatory disorders: 
  • Soyasaponin V demonstrates significant anti-inflammatory properties by inhibiting inflammatory markers and suppressing the NF-κB pathway.

Cancer: 
  • Studies suggest potential anti-carcinogenic effects, particularly in suppressing colon cancer cell proliferation.

Metabolic disorders:
  •    Obesity: Soyasaponins, including Soyasaponin V, can improve serum lipid profiles and glucose homeostasis in high-fat diet-induced obese mice.
  •    Diabetes: Soyasaponin A1 (a related compound) was found to decrease fasting blood glucose and improve insulin resistance.

Cardiovascular diseases: 
  • Soyasaponins have shown hypocholesterolemic properties, potentially helping to lower cholesterol levels and prevent dietary hypercholesterolemia.

Liver diseases: 
  • Soyasaponins have demonstrated hepatoprotective effects, which may help protect the liver from damage.

Immune system disorders: 
  • Soyasaponins have shown immunomodulatory activities, potentially enhancing immune function.

Non-alcoholic fatty liver disease (NAFLD): 
  • Soyasaponins were found to decrease liver cholesterol, triglycerides, and steatosis in animal studies.
Cell Signaling Pathways Affected

NF-κB pathway:
  • Soyasaponins inhibit the activation of NF-κB by suppressing the phosphorylation of IKKα/β, IκBα, and p65
  • They reduce the transactivity of NF-κB and subsequent production of inflammatory mediators like PGE2

PI3K/Akt pathway:
  • Soyasaponins suppress LPS-induced activation of PI3K and Akt phosphorylation
  • They inhibit Akt activity by up to 50%, associated with reduced phosphorylation of Akt at serine 473

MAPK/ERK pathway:
  • Soyasaponins enhance ERK1/2 activity by about 60%
  • Increased ERK1/2 activity is necessary for soyasaponin-induced autophagy in colon cancer cells

TLR4/MyD88 signaling:
  • Soyasaponins downregulate MyD88 expression and suppress recruitment of TLR4 and MyD88 into lipid rafts
  • They reduce phosphorylation of IRAK-4 and IRAK-1, and decrease TRAF6 levels

Raf-1 kinase:
  • Soyasaponin treatment increases Raf-1 kinase activity by up to 200%, potentially modulating the enhanced ERK1/2 activity

Antioxidant pathways:
  • Soyasaponins reduce LPS-induced production of reactive oxygen species (ROS)
  • They elevate SOD activity and the GSH/GSSG ratio, enhancing antioxidant defenses
